Expressing love is a profound step in any relationship. There's no magic number for when to say "I love you," as it varies with the unique connection between two people. Many people may feel comfortable expressing their feelings quickly, while others prefer to take things gradually. Ultimately, the most decisive element is that you feel genuine and confident in your declaration.

Listen to your heart and trust your instincts. Pay attention to how you sense things, and don't be afraid to communicate your feelings openly and honestly with your partner. Building a strong foundation on trust, respect, and common ground will pave the way for a happy and fulfilling relationship.

Remember: There's no right or wrong time frame. The most essential element is that you're both ready and willing to make the commitment together.

Long-Term Relationship Goals: Building a Foundation for Success

Cultivating a fulfilling bond requires more than just fleeting moments of joy. Nurturing your relationship over the long haul involves setting clear goals and actively working towards achieving them together.

A strong foundation built on shared values is essential. Open and honest conversation becomes the cornerstone, allowing you to conquer challenges as a team. Additionally, dedicating time for shared activities keeps the spark alive and fosters a sense of connection.

Remember, long-term relationship goals are not unchanging but rather adapt as you mature together. Regularly evaluating your goals ensures that they remain relevant and compatible with your shared vision for the future.

Committing time and effort into these goals will ultimately lead to a more satisfying and permanent partnership.
